Acupuncture reduces anxiety by activating your parasympathetic nervous system, which counters the fight-or-flight response that keeps you feeling on edge. Research shows acupuncture decreases cortisol levels while increasing calming neurotransmitters like serotonin and GABA. From a TCM perspective, anxiety often involves Liver Qi stagnation, where emotional stress disrupts energy flow, or Heart Yin deficiency, where your body lacks the cooling, calming resources needed for emotional stability. Dr. Shi may combine acupuncture with herbs that nourish Heart Yin or smooth Liver Qi for comprehensive support.
What to Expect at Gang Shi Acupuncture
Your initial consultation explores anxiety triggers, physical symptoms, and stress patterns. Treatment typically involves 8-12 sessions, with needles placed on points that specifically calm the mind and regulate emotions. Most patients feel deeply relaxed during treatment, with many falling asleep. You may notice reduced anxiety and better stress resilience after just a few sessions, with continued improvement throughout your treatment course.
